Job Description
As a Technical Account Manager, you will collaborate with our merchant partners, agency partners and internal teams to deliver world-class proactive service and technical excellence. You will focus on maintaining substantial, long-term merchant and agency partner relationships while resolving technical issues quickly and efficiently. You will leverage your HTML, CSS, and Javascript expertise to analyze, partner with internal teams and creatively solve integration issues on merchant and partner issues. Your technical acumen and interpersonal skills will allow you to serve as a trusted technical advisor to all stakeholders, translating their business needs into technical solutions that drive feature and product adoption at scale.
In this pivotal role, you will report to our regional Lead, TAM.
We are much more than our job descriptions, but here's where you will begin....
Responsibilities:

  • Serve as the primary technical point of contact for merchants and partners based in China, driving the technical relationships with merchant and agency partners.
  • Proactively identify, diagnose and resolve critical technical issues in a timely and professional manner.
  • Work closely with Account Management and other merchant-facing teams to ensure seamless operational support and satisfaction for our merchant and agency partners.
  • Foster long-term user relationships that grow loyalty to Cash Commerce products
  • Provide education to merchant partners, agency partners and internal teams on new and existing features.
  • Produce accurate, timely status updates for support tickets that provide a balanced clarity of detail, demonstrating excellent organizational and communication skills.
  • Document challenges and blockers encountered to further share your learnings with other technical account managers in stand-ups and status check-in calls.
  • Own the end-to-end macro-level delivery of all in-store and online self-serve Integrations.
  • Leveraging HTML, CSS, and Javascript skills to assess and creatively solve integration issues on merchant websites and in-store terminals.
  • Oversee integration health monitoring, conduct thorough root-cause analyses, and implement proactive measures to prevent future issues.
  • Work cross-functionally with Product, Engineering, and other departments to devise technical and operational enhancements for the merchant experience.
  • Drive new features and product adoption with merchant partners, including betas and pilots.
  • Efficiently manage and communicate with various stakeholders, centralizing information from diverse sources to streamline processes.
  • Set and manage expectations with senior leadership for key merchant accounts regarding critical incidents and project developments.
  • Proactively lead new product life cycles in conjunction with engineering teams to facilitate merchant partner adoption, including technical documentation review, merchant/partner feedback, future deployments and continuous product improvement and evaluation.
  • Manage incidents with precision and efficiency, conducting in-depth internal investigations to identify root causes and develop technical uplift mitigation strategies.
  • Create and distribute merchant-facing content to clarify common issues and promote problem-solving.


As a Technical Account Manager, you will provide best-in-class guidance and advice in integration expertise across all omnichannel platforms, regions and segments. You maintain high-performing, healthy global self-service integrations, deliver retail onboarding and support our merchants through our technical account management queues.
Qualifications
Who are you?
Like us, you'll be deeply committed to delivering positive outcomes for customers and passionate about shaping the future of Afterpay and Cash App.
You like to keep accurate with your actions, be brave with your decisions, do the right thing for all your stakeholders and shape the future with excitement.
You'll have experience in and be passionate about:

  • Fluency in reading and writing business level in Mandarin as well as English (Preferred)
  • Adaptable to unusual work hours on occasion to support our largest merchants
  • E-commerce, including Payments, Order Management and Reporting systems
  • APIs and able to explain API concepts to Cash Commerce's largest and most technical customers
  • Understanding Javascript, HTML and CSS
  • SQL and comfortable building basic queries and modifying more complex ones
  • Interpreting logs using software such as Datadog
  • Energized by technical troubleshooting and comfortable interfacing with technical and non-technical teams
  • Prioritizing and responding to enquiries from multiple merchant partners on a variety of technical issues
  • Stakeholder management and communicating complex conc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ences
  • Demonstrable track record of successful project management and operational management (support items, troubleshooting, service delivery).
  • Experience in a multi-project B2B environment.
  • Excited about solving technical issues for our merchants with a combination of technology and creative thinking.
  • Experience in problem-solving and issue resolution, including information collection, directing and leading troubleshooting, decision-making and stakeholder communication.
  • Engaging C-level commercial stakeholders.
  • Exposure to e-commerce, POS, ERP, CMS or reporting.
  • Familiarity with platform management processes - environments, testing, release management, deployments.
